Overview of Private Jets


Private jets are categorized into several categories primarily based on their measurement, range, and goal. The primary categories include:





Mild Jets: These jets typically accommodate 4-eight passengers and are superb for short to medium-range trips. Examples embody the Cessna Quotation Mustang and Embraer Phenom 100.



Midsize Jets: Midsize jets can carry 6-9 passengers and offer more vary and comfort than mild jets. Notable models include the Hawker 800XP and the Bombardier Learjet 60.



Heavy Jets: Designed for long-vary journey, heavy jets can accommodate 10-18 passengers. Standard models include the Gulfstream G550 and Bombardier Global 6000.



Ultra-Lengthy-Vary Jets: These jets are able to intercontinental flights and provide luxurious amenities. Examples embody the Gulfstream G650 and the Dassault Falcon 8X.



Turboprops: Whereas not jets, turboprop aircraft are sometimes included within the private aviation market. They are suitable for shorter distances and are known for their fuel efficiency. The Beechcraft King Air sequence is a prominent instance.
